Wang Xizhi's Original Calligraphy with the Preface to the Orchid Pavilion

1 answer
2025-01-15 17:22

We can conclude that Wang Xizhi's "Preface to the Orchid Pavilion" has been lost. The "Preface to the Orchid Pavilion" that we see now is a copy copied by later generations. The Tang Dynasty calligrapher Feng Chengsu's copy of the Preface to the Orchid Pavilion was praised as the version closest to the authentic work of the Orchid Pavilion. In addition, Chu Suiliang's original work, Preface to the Orchid Pavilion, was also preserved and is now hidden in the Lanqian Mountain Museum in Taiwan Province. Preface to the Orchid Pavilion, Wang Xizhi's Running Script

1 answer
2025-01-13 19:06

The Preface to the Orchid Pavilion was one of the masterpieces of Wang Xizhi, a calligrapher of the Jin Dynasty. It was known as the " world's first semi-cursive script." In 353 A.D., Wang Xizhi met with the literati at the Orchid Pavilion in Shaoxing, Zhejiang Province. They drank wine and wrote poems. While drunk, he wrote the Preface to the Orchid Pavilion. This preface had a total of 28 lines and 324 words. It was full of emotion and was full of life. Wang Xizhi's Preface to the Orchid Pavilion was revered by later generations as the regular script of running script, and was regarded as a treasure by Emperor Taizong of the Tang Dynasty. He even left his last words on his deathbed, asking for the Preface to the Orchid Pavilion to be buried with him. Because of its high artistic value, there are still many people copying the Preface to the Orchid Pavilion. In general, the Preface to the Orchid Pavilion had become a classic in the history of Chinese calligraphy with its exquisite calligraphy skills and unique artistic charm.
